内嵌元素(html中规范定义):也叫内联元素、内嵌元素、行内元素、直进式元素.
与行内元素对应的就是块元素,都是html中规范的概念...
行内元素:一个挨着一个,都在同一行从左到右顺序显示,不单独占一行...
块元素:一般都从新行开始,相邻的块级元素将会在不同行显示...
当加入了css之后,块元素和行内元素的差异就不算是差异了
行内元素+display:block=块元素
块元素+display:inline=行内元素
常见的行内元素:
1
a – 锚点
2 abbr – 缩写
3 acronym – 首字
4
b – 粗体(不推荐)
5 bdo – bidi override
6
big – 大字体
7
br – 换行
8 cite – 引用
9 code – 计算机代码(在引用源码的时候需要)
10 dfn – 定义字段
11
em – 强调
12
font – 字体设定(不推荐)
13
i– 斜体
14
img – 图片
15
input – 输入框
16 kbd – 定义键盘文本
17
label – 表格标签
18
q – 短引用
19 s – 中划线(不推荐)
20 samp – 定义范例计算机代码
21
select – 项目选择
22
small – 小字体文本
23
span – 常用内联容器,定义文本内区块
24 strike – 中划线
25
strong – 粗体强调
26 sub – 下标
27 sup – 上标
28
textarea– 多行文本输入框
29 tt – 电传文本
30 u – 下划线
31
var – 定义变量
常见的块元素:
◎ address - 地址
◎ blockquote - 块引用
◎
center - 居中对齐块
◎ dir - 目录列表
◎
div - 常用块级容器,也是css layout的主要标签
◎ dl - 定义列表
◎ fieldset - form控制组
◎ form - 交互表单
◎
h1 - 大标题
◎
h2 - 副标题
◎
h3 - 3级标题
◎
h4 - 4级标题
◎
h5 - 5级标题
◎
h6 - 6级标题
◎
hr - 水平分隔线
◎ isindex - input prompt
◎ menu -
菜单列表
◎ noframes - frames可选内容,(对于不支持frame的浏览器显示此区块内容)
◎ noscript - 可选脚本内容(对于不支持script的浏览器显示此内容)
◎ ol - 排序表单
◎
p - 段落
◎
pre - 格式化文本
◎
table - 表格
◎ ul - 非排序列表(无序列表)
可变元素(根据上下文的语境判断):
◎applet - java applet
◎
button - 按钮
◎
del - 删除文本
◎iframe - inline frame
◎ins - 插入的文本
◎map - 图片区块(map)
◎object - object对象
◎
script - 客户端脚本